Water conservation refers to the sustainable management and preservation of water resources to ensure availability for current and future generations. It encompasses various practices and initiatives aimed at reducing water usage and promoting efficient water usage.

    From simple actions like fixing leaky faucets to implementing complex irrigation systems, water conservation plays a crucial role in mitigating water scarcity and protecting the environment. By adopting water conservation practices, individuals and communities can make a significant impact in preserving this precious natural resource for the benefit of all.

    Water Conservation is the practice of using water efficiently to reduce unnecessary water usage. It involves various strategies and techniques aimed at conserving and preserving water resources for future generations.

    To practice water conservation in your daily life, you can start by fixing any leaks in your faucets or plumbing, as even small drips can add up to a significant amount of wasted water over time. You can also reduce your shower time and turn off the tap while brushing your teeth to save water.

    Another way to promote water conservation is by using water-efficient appliances and fixtures, such as low-flow toilets and showerheads. These products are designed to minimize water usage without compromising functionality.

    In outdoor settings, you can practice water conservation by watering your plants early in the morning or late in the evening to reduce evaporation. Collecting rainwater in a barrel for garden use is also a great way to save water.

    By implementing these water conservation practices into your daily routine, you can help protect this valuable resource and contribute to a more sustainable environment. Remember, every drop counts when it comes to conserving water for the future.
